Delta community protest bad road, 15-year power outage

Residents of Ivrogbo-Irri in Isoko South local government area of Delta State have called on the state government to rehabilitate their damaged access road and restore electricity to the community.

The community youths, women and community leaders, appealed to Governor Sheriff Oborevwori to urgently intervene, saying the deteriorating road and prolonged absence of electricity have hindered economic and social activities in the community.

Staging a peaceful protest, residents said the road is particularly important to the local economy, which they described as being largely dependent on farming, palm oil production, fishing, timber-related activities and sand excavation.

They said the poor road conditions has made it increasingly difficult to transport farm produce and other goods to neighbouring communities and markets, with the resulting challenges affecting livelihoods.
